Frequency details for DAB+/DMB trials at Mobile World Congress 2012 confirmed

The frequency to be used to broadcast DAB+/ DMB signals at Mobile World Congress 2012 has been confirmed as being in block 9C in Band III corresponding to 206,352Mhz.

Norway's DAB network embraces loudness normalization

At a meeting in Lillehammer last week all Norwegian DAB/DAB+ content providers agreed to implement a common target level for loudness normalization. Taking the EBU's R 128 as a basis for their discussions, the digital radio broadcasters chose -15 LUFS as a preliminary target level, as opposed to the -23 LUFS specified in the EBU recommendation

Live DAB+ test transmission in Geneva during the EBU Radio Week 2012 with 100W ERP

During the EBU Digital Radio Week, a live DAB+ transmission using 100 Watts ERP is taking place. The idea is to demonstrate a working setup using mmbTools coupled to a VHF power amplifier, mask filter and antenna.
